Took Moses to the doggie park Fri, and Sat. He drank out of the community bowl, which of course I got him away from it, but he had already slurped some water down. Had to go to the vet today...He woke me up with diarrhea.... poor baby was so humiliated. He has Giardia from the waterSo he is on antibiotics and probiotics. All it took was just a quick slurp. The water looked clean, but soon as he did it something told me it was not going to have a good out come. He isn't dehydrated yet, but you know how fast it can happen, so we are keeping a VERY close eye on him. I won't take him back to a doggie park EVER.
Do not take your pups to doggie parks.....it can really cause problems....
